Understanding External Arm Rotation

External arm rotation refers to the movement of rotating the arm away from the body. This motion engages various muscles and tendons around the shoulder joint, promoting flexibility and strength in the shoulder complex.

Benefits of External Arm Rotation

1. Improved Range of Motion: Regularly performing external arm rotation exercises can enhance the range of motion in the shoulder joint, allowing for better functionality in daily activities.

2. Injury Prevention: Strong external rotator muscles can help prevent injuries such as rotator cuff tears or strains by providing stability and support to the shoulder.

3. Posture Enhancement: Proper external arm rotation contributes to better posture alignment, reducing the risk of neck and back pain associated with poor shoulder mechanics.

External Arm Rotation Exercises

Here are some effective exercises that focus on external arm rotation:

1. External Rotation with Resistance Band

Start: Sit or stand with a resistance band securely anchored. Hold one end of the band with your arm bent at 90 degrees and palm facing up.

2. Standing External Rotation

Start: Stand with a resistance band in one hand, elbow bent at 90 degrees and close to the body. Slowly rotate the arm outwards against the band’s resistance.

3. Prone External Rotation

Start: Lie on your stomach with a light dumbbell in one hand. Keep your elbow at 90 degrees and lift the weight towards the ceiling by rotating your arm outward.

Integrating External Arm Rotation in Treatment

Healthcare providers in chiropractic and physical therapy often incorporate external arm rotation exercises into treatment plans to address shoulder issues, improve strength, and enhance patient outcomes. Proper form and supervision are key to ensuring safe and effective performance of these exercises.
